This is kinda cool, I've had it for years. Back in the day the different soda companys had these made with their logos, I've seen 7up, Orange Crush, Dr Pepper and this one I have. They were made with a barbed end to secure them when hammered into the asphalt at busy pedestrian cross walks for advertising. I wondered if any of these were covered over when the streets were repaved.
